We are the Choir of Our Lady of the Rosary in the parish of St. John, on the island of Barbados. Ours is a vibrant and active music ministry and we have created this podcast to focus on the psalms in the Catholic liturgy. Most of the musical settings are original compositions and we feel that they reflect the rhythm and flavour of our Caribbean culture. Our hope is that through this podcast we can share our love of the psalms with a wider global community.
